Transaction d12689477fdc4c6f9bb6e7207a4a2ed7670e9da5b3477267f02375b3f943c2ea
1 Input
1 Output
-
d12689477fdc4c6f9bb6e7207a4a2ed7670e9da5b3477267f02375b3f943c2ea:0
- value
- 26566
- script pubkey
- OP_0 OP_PUSHBYTES_20 e029eaa9ef6b04297704108500b099b357dc5f44
- address
- bc1quq574200dvzzjacyzzzspvyekdtach6ypk6dry